## Approvals: Container Image Slimming

So you trimmed an image for the Pondhopper platform — nice. Before merging, make sure the slimmed build still passes the smoke suite, the base layer comes from our blessed Minnowbase images, and you haven't stripped the debug symbols the incident team relies on. Reviewers should check the size diff in the PR description, not just eyeball it. Anything under our 200 MB target still needs a sign-off from the person named below.

named custodian: Zorael Sordor

**Ticket DOCLINT-442: Staging linter misconfigured**

The Proseguard documentation linter is failing all staging builds because its env file was copied from dev without updates. `PROSEGUARD_RULESET` should point to `release-strict`, not `dev-lax`. Please correct that value before tonight's cut. The linter also needs its publishing credential restored; append it on the following line.

secret setting of kadup-kaduf: RELAY_SECRET3=355

## Onboarding: Turnwell Counter Service

For the weekly eng sync: Turnwell counts turnstile events at Harrowfield Arena and publishes gate totals every ten seconds. New joiners get read access by default. Writes to the calibration table require the sealed config store, which locks after any unclean shutdown — this bit us twice last quarter, so know the procedure. Unsealing is a one-command operation from the gate-side console and should be demoed at each new hire's first sync. The command prompts for the recovery passphrase below.

recovery phrase for bajog-kahif: wenael-ulawyn

Welcome aboard! The schema registry that backs our event bus runs in three environments: sandbox, staging, and prod. Sandbox is a free-for-all — register whatever you like, it's wiped weekly. Staging mirrors prod schemas nightly, so treat it as read-mostly. Prod registrations go through the compatibility checker; breaking changes get rejected automatically, which will save you at least one embarrassing incident. Each environment has its own endpoints and retention settings, and the current values are listed below.

config for bahop-baduf:
[kasion]
team = lamath
access_code = ac_d807e5
host = kasion.paliqcloud.corp
port = 4000
owner = julix.tamvan
peer = frair.qorvelsoft.local